Very Affordable Dolly Easter Baskets, Madelon's Dollar Store Fun Find...

Dollar stores are making it more fun and affordable then ever to add items to your dolls holiday play collection. Madelon found these lovely favor boxes in so many prints that are perfect for holiday doll play and for dolly party gifts at your Easter table this spring.
Priced right and ready to fill these make dolly Easter Baskets fun to create!
Add dolly hair elastics, eraser doll food, tiny doll sized stuffed bunnies to delight your doll lover this Easter!

A Quick And Easy Mini Doll Easter Craft Table For Your Dolls

Today Madelon has a great mini doll craft table and cloth !
Madelon simply use a cupcake wrapper over a cup to create a table for her mini dolls! Such an easy a fun mini doll project!
The mini doll shown in Madelon's photos is one of her new Our Generation Mini Dolls don't you just love her eyes?
The Our Generation Mini Dolls are well made and well priced at only $10! They make great Basket or Stocking Stuffers as well as excellent party gifts and favors!

Victorian Easter Tea With Samantha From Madelon's Collection

Madelon has put together a stunning Easter Photo Session with Samantha today to share with you all.
"I wanted to share with you Samantha's Victorian Easter. This play idea includes Samantha's Special Day Dress and her tea cart and chair plus items from my collection."

" The tea cart with tray and chair is a wonderful set. It is pricey, but is a great addition to a historical collection."



Faux Peter Rabbit Adorns the Tea Cart Tray 

 " Beatrix Potter's books were available and popular in Samantha's Time"

"A china teapot and cup and saucer from my collection. I found reproduction Victorian Easter candy wrapped chocolates from England at TJ Maxx. I added chicks which were prevalent in Victorian Easter decorations."
"This basket shape was used in Victorian times. I found the yellow lace ribbon at the dollar ribbon section in AC Moore and hot glued it on. It was on a roll so it curved easily."
"This fabulous manufacturer of stuffed toys began in 1880, so Samantha could have owned a Steiff toy. This bunny was given to me by my grandmother what feels like ages ago."
American Girl did well with this dress! 
"The cut, the pleats, lace detail. This is the reason people paid top dollar for American Girl clothes."
